WebTitus was Greek and a Gentile ( Gal 2:3 ), probably from Antioch in Syria. Paul almost certainly lead Titus to the Lord calling him “mine own son” ( Titus 1:4 ). This was probably before or during his 1st missionary journey. WebTHE LETTER TO TITUS The third of the Pastoral Epistles in the New Testament is addressed to a different co-worker of Paul than are First and Second Timothy. The situation is different, too, for Titus is addressed as the person in charge of developing the church on the large Mediterranean island of Crete (Ti 1:5), a place Paul had never, according to the New …

WebTitus, in full Titus Vespasianus Augustus, original name Titus Flavius Vespasianus, (born Dec. 30, 39 ce —died Sept. 13, 81 ce ), Roman emperor (79–81), and the conqueror of Jerusalem in 70. After service in Britain and Germany, Titus commanded a legion under his father, Vespasian, in Judaea (67).
